Adenovirus penton base protein F006 / 9572

Adenovirus penton base protein, molecular model. This protein molecule is a subunit called a penton, forming the vertices of the capsid of this adenovirus. This penton base is a polymer consisting of 523 amino acids. The penton is part of the capsid structure that attaches to a cell membrane and aids transmission of the viral genetic material into the host cell. This penton base structure was modelled for human adenovirus 2 (hAd2). There are many types of adenovirus. They commonly cause infections of the upper respiratory tract, causing cold-like symptoms, particularly in children
